Former Cubs pitcher Zambrano tries for minor-league comeback
MIAMI - Tiger Woods one day, Carlos Zambrano the next?
"Why not?" the burly former Cubs right-hander said as he mingled Monday with players and staff on the field at Marlins Park before the team's game against the Marlins. "Bartolo [Colon] pitched until he was 45. I'm 37."
Zambrano had an air of seriousness behind his smiles while he watched the Cubs take batting practice - because he already has a job playing baseball again.
Zambrano hesitated at first, then showed the email from the independent Chicago Dogs, who are based in Rosemont, welcoming him to the 2019 team.
